I want to make a canvas kilt
I bought 4 yds of 10oz khaki cotton canvas at Wally-World this morning. It's 58" wide so I'll just splice it together at an inner pleat edge for 8 yds. I would like to do a traditional style kilt with it. A just under 1/2 rump wide apron with a 2 strap closure. I measure in at 52" in the tuckus. I was thinking around a 20" apron?? I was wondering how deep pleats usually are. I was sorta figuring on 2" out with 5" deep for 1' a pleat. Is it a 1 to 3 or so? I'd rather lay out 16 or 18 pleats than 20+. I plan on stitching down inner and outer pleats for a low care, indestructible type that will keep on ticking. What is the easiest way to do a waistband? It is kinda heavy. I'll take any advice that somebody will give me.
